The movies are good for Mamoru Oshii + Kenji Kawaii, if you watch the two movies and decide that you like GitS so much you want more even without absolute top-notch direction and scoring thdn I'd recommend the show (made after the movies, emulates their style) or the manga (more its own thing distinct from what Oshii turned it into. )

PKD isn't that cyberpunk, his writing is more like Robert Anton Wilson combined with genre pulp than cyberpunk.
I honestly think that Thomas Pynchon might be the most cyberpunk writer, his intentional subversion of all that we consider right and normal combined with the anarchic and anti-dehumanization themes that are found throughout his work are punk as hell.
